Larchmere Festival

 

So every summer Larchmere has a couple street festivals, I always go to the one in early July because Im invited to sit in Author's Alley at Loganberry books and hawk my books. Which is fun and helps me hold onto my shaky reputation as a minor celebrity.

As a whole the festival is really just folks from the neighborhood opening up their very cool stores and showing off the stuff they carry. This is a lot more fun than it sounds. I actually wandered around quite a bit looking at what they stores had to offer, and even bought a thing or two.

While the Larchmere Porchfest is more fun, this is a good time.  If nothing else you need to go to Loganberry Books, which stands head and shoulders over anyone else as the best independent book store in Cuyahoga County.  Not only is it beautiful to a lover of book stores, the place has everything.
